United States Military Information Must Prevail

'The U.S. military must be able to perform the following three fundamental information warfare missions:

1. Protect its own information systems,
2. Attack and influence the information systems of its adversaries, and
3. Leverage U.S. information to gain decisive advantage'.

From: The Unintended Consequences of Information Age Technologies http://www.ndu.edu/ndu/inss/books/uc/uchome.html by Dr. David S. Alberts hosted at the US National Defence University, Washington DC. http://www.ndu.edu/
